Another cool day under sunny skies

Read full article: Another cool day under sunny skies

Hey yโ€™all happy Sunday!!NOW: Thick clouds this morning has kept morning temperatures a but more mild than forecast, therefore frost advisories have been cancelled across NE Florida but continue in SE GA. Temperatures this morning only dropped into the low 40s region wide with some upper 30s across SE ga with mostly cloudy skies. TODAY: Clouds will slowly clear today leading to sunny skies and afternoon highs will reach the upper 50s to low 60s. Winds from the north between 5-10 MPH. MONDAY: As the skies clear tomorrow morning temperatures will drop into the upper 30s to low 40s. Scattered showers will move into the area Monday morning then more widespread showers and thunderstorms will spread across the area in the evening into Tuesday. Severe weather is not expected at this time with these storms. Afternoon highs will warm back up near normal in the low to mid 60s under mostly cloudy skies. REST OF THE WEEK: After Tuesday arctic air moves into the area where overnight lows into Wednesday will drop into the upper 20s to low 30s region wide. Afternoon highs will reach the upper 40s to 50s. Rain chances once again Thursday night into Friday,

Cloudy & chilly tonight, rainy Saturday with chilly temperatures

Read full article: Cloudy & chilly tonight, rainy Saturday with chilly temperatures

Today stays dry but as clouds filter in this evening rain will develop Saturday with a cool and breezy couple days. Tonight, elevated northeast winds at the coast around 10-15 keep temps from falling below the upper 50s while inland lows will be in the upper 40sยฐ. The bulk of the rain impacts only Northeastern Florida staying south of Georgia. Best timing will be in the mid day/afternoon but some spotty showers may briefly be possible during the morning. Temperatures will be in the 60s over the weekend with lows from the mid 30s to the upper 40s.

Tornado Watch Florida Georgia until 10 pm

Read full article: Tornado Watch Florida Georgia until 10 pm

A tornado watch until 10 pm has been issued for NE Florida and SE Georgia for the potential for severe strorms capable of triggering tornadoes. Latest radar loop shows isolated storms increasing across portion of northern Florida, with the most severe being across Putnam County exhibiting updraft rotation. It is expected for severe storms to lift northward through the late afternoon and early evening. One regime should emanate northeast across north Florida with a primary risk for a couple tornadoes and locally damaging winds. The second regime should spread east-northeast from southeast Alabama and the Florida Panhandle with a few tornadoes and damaging winds as the primary hazards.
